Democratic Republic of Congo to develop solar air conditioners
The Green Giant project in the Democratic Republic of Congo (DRC) is set for phase one development. Solar developer SkyPower Global has inked a Joint Development Agreement with Africa Finance Corporation (AFC) to kick of construction works. The project will be executed under a 25-year power purchase agreement (PPA) with DRC state-owned utility Société Nationale d'Électricité. . The Democratic Republic of Congo receives an average 1,740 hours of sunlight per year.
